[Feature] Add Barter/Buyer Features (#4405)

* Add Barter/Buyer Features

Adds barter and buyer features, for ROF2 only at this time including item compensation

* Remove FKs from buyer tables

Remove FKs from buyer tables

* Bug fix for Find Buyer and mutli item selling

Update for quantity purchases not correctly providing multi items.
Update for Find Buyer functionality based on zone instancing.
Update buyer messaging
Update buyer LORE duplicate check

* Revert zone instance comment

* Revert zone_id packet size field

* Add zone instancing to barter/buyer
